Ajax footballer Abdelhak Nouri collapses on the pitch; Doctors say "Permanent Brain Damage"




20-year old Ajax midfielder Abdelhak Nouri collapsed on the pitch in the 73rd minute during a game against Werder Bremen. He received CPR on the pitch and was airlifted to a hospital in Austria and it was said that he had "cardiac arrhytymias" -haert problems during the game.

Doctors have confirmed that he is currently battling "serious and permanent brain damage". The statement read:

"The diagnosis was made that a lot of [his] brain is not functioning. All this probably occurred due to a lack of oxygen supply."

Labrune, Diouf, others arrested over Marseille sales of Didier Drogba, Samir Nasri

Furore over the Marseille sales of Didier Drogba and Samir Nasri into Chelsea and Arsenal respectively escalated to more arrests on Tuesday. The people arrested are: Current OM president Vincent Labrune, and his two predecessors, Jean-Claude Dassier and Pape Diouf. According to ESPN, these are among around a dozen people being questioned by police over commission and alleged illicit payments made on transfers involving the Ligue 1 outfit. The probe,which began in 2011, is being investigated in France. Via espn
